Background
Gynecological inflammation is a disease of female genitals inflammation, and the types of gynecological inflammation are mainly cervicitis, vulvitis, vaginitis, pelvic inflammation and the like. The gynecological inflammation has complex illness state, great treatment difficulty and easy relapse, brings double troubles to the physiology and the psychology of women, and can cause serious influence to the health and the life quality of patients if not controlled and treated in time. At present, the traditional Chinese medicine bacteriostatic lotion with obvious bacteriostatic action and small toxic and side effects is used for treating or nursing reproductive organs. The bacteriostatic lotion is prepared by soaking, extracting, filtering, mixing, stirring, filtering, canning and other steps of various raw materials, and the bacteriostatic lotion has the following defects in the traditional stirring process: 1. the stirring shafts arranged in the stirring barrel are fixedly connected or disassembled relatively complicated with the output shaft of the driving motor, so that the stirring shafts are inconvenient to clean; 2. driving motor and (mixing) shaft all set up on the bung at agitator top usually, and the bung is an overall shape structure, when need punch card bung reinforced or observe the agitator internal state when stirring, need open driving motor earlier stop work with the bung again, and the operation is inconvenient, and influences work efficiency.

The utility model discloses a theory of operation is: firstly, raw materials to be stirred are added into the stirring barrel 1, the sliding plate 324 is placed into the main groove 321, the air cylinder 6 pushes the sliding plate 324 to slide to the other end of the auxiliary groove 322 along the sliding plate groove 323, the sliding plate 324 can be fastened and fixed in the sliding plate groove 323 under the simultaneous action of the air cylinder 6 and the limit screw 7, the driving motor 41 is started, the driving motor 41 drives the driven gear 34 to rotate through the driving gear 42, the rotation of the stirring rod 33 is realized, because the top surface of the rolling bearing 325 is fixedly arranged on the sliding plate 324, the rod body 331 sequentially passes through the inner ring of the rolling bearing 325 and the supporting plate 326, the stirring rod 33 simultaneously drives the inner ring of the rolling bearing 325 to rotate when rotating, the position of the ball 327 arranged on the supporting plate 326 is vertically corresponding to the position of the inner ring of the rolling bearing 325, the bottom surface of the inner ring of the rolling bearing 325 is in contact with the, thereby being beneficial to maintaining the stability during stirring; when the driving motor 41 drives the driven gear 34 to rotate through the driving gear 42 to realize the rotation of the stirring rod 33, the branch rod 51 on the other end of the rod body 331 is thrown out to the outside of the branch rod groove 5 under the action of centrifugal force, and simultaneously rotates synchronously with the rod body 331, so that the function of stirring the bacteriostatic washing liquid in the stirring barrel 1 can be realized; the limit screw 7 can also be rotated, and the length of one end of the limit screw 7 in the auxiliary groove 322 can be adjusted, so that different positions of the sliding plate 324 in the sliding plate groove 323 can be adjusted; when the main barrel cover 21 is in rotational contact with the auxiliary barrel cover 22, a circular shape is formed between the main barrel cover 21 and the auxiliary barrel cover 22, and then the external threaded rod 252 on the screw rod seat 251 is connected into the threaded hole 253, so that the main barrel cover 21, the auxiliary barrel cover 22 and the stirring barrel 1 can be correspondingly fixed, the top opening of the stirring barrel 1 can be covered, and the antibacterial washing liquid in the stirring barrel 1 is prevented from overflowing during stirring; after the stirring operation is finished, the rod body 331 stops rotating, the other end of the branch rod 51 is automatically retracted into the other end of the branch rod groove 5 under the action of gravity, so that when the stirring rod 33 is taken out from the main groove 321 in the later period, the branch rod 51 does not interfere with the main groove 321, the piston rod of the air cylinder 6 is retracted, and after the sliding plate 324 in the sliding plate groove 323 slides into the main groove 321, the sliding plate 324 and the stirring rod 33 can be taken out from the main groove 321.
